Why Your Cat Hides in the Closet for Hours
You find your cat among your shoes. Excessive hiding can signal problems.
Safe Haven
Closets are small, dark, and smell like their owner.
Stress and Anxiety
Household changes trigger stress-related hiding.
Illness or Pain
Cats hide when unwell. Sudden hiding warrants a vet visit.
Temperature
Closets may offer temperature comfort.
When to Be Concerned
Extended hiding without eating is a red flag.
